Hanging anything heavy on masonry means boring a clean, correctly sized hole. Drilling into brick, concrete block and poured concrete each behave a little differently, and knowing how to approach them makes anchors hold and bits last.

Know Your Material

Brick is fired clay, fairly hard but drillable with a good carbide bit. Concrete block (breeze or cinder block) is softer and hollow-cored, so bits pass through the face shell easily but then hit an air gap. Poured concrete is the hardest and densest and may hide steel reinforcing bar. Mortar joints are softer than the brick itself, which is why fixings often go into the brick face rather than the joint for strength. Knowing which of these you are facing tells you what bit, what drill and what kind of anchor to reach for before you make a single hole.

The Right Bit and Drill

Use a carbide-tipped masonry bit for all three materials. A standard hammer drill copes with brick and block; for structural concrete, an SDS rotary hammer removes material faster with far less effort. Match the bit diameter exactly to the anchor you are setting — the packaging for a wall plug or sleeve anchor always specifies the hole size.

  • Brick: drill the brick face, not the softer mortar, for a strong fixing.
  • Block: use a longer anchor to reach past the hollow core.
  • Concrete: an SDS hammer and quality carbide bit save time and wrists.

Technique for Clean Holes

Mark your spot and start slowly without the hammer engaged to keep the bit from wandering. Once the hole is established, switch on hammer action and apply firm, steady pressure — let the tool pound while you simply guide it. Keep the bit square to the surface so the hole stays straight and the anchor seats properly. If you hit rebar in concrete, stop; move the hole or switch to a rebar-cutting bit rather than forcing through and burning your masonry tip.

Depth and Dust

Drill slightly deeper than the anchor length so debris at the bottom does not stop it seating. Wrap tape around the bit or use a depth stop to gauge it, and check the anchor packaging for the recommended embedment depth. Pull the bit out repeatedly to clear dust from the flutes and the hole; packed dust slows cutting and prevents anchors from gripping. Blow or vacuum the hole clean before inserting a plug or adhesive anchor — a dusty hole dramatically weakens the hold, and it is the most common reason a fixing pulls loose later.

Safety and Bit Care

Masonry drilling throws sharp grit, so wear eye protection and a dust mask; silica dust is a real hazard. Let the carbide tip cool rather than overheating it under heavy pressure, and keep tips sharp.
